Andrée Jeglertz’s side will travel to Brisbane Road on Friday 19 September, with kick-off in the capital scheduled for 19:30 (UK).

It is Gameweek Three for City, following a 2-1 opening day defeat to Cheslea and a 2-1 comeback win over Brighton & Hove Albion.

BUY TICKETS FOR THE WSL ETIHAD MANCHESTER DERBY

Our opponents, Tottenham Hotspur, sit fourth, with two wins from two, following a 2-0 triumph over Everton and 1-0 win against West Ham, meaning another difficult test awaits City.

For those in the United Kingdom, the game will be available to watch live on Sky Sports Mix, Sky Sports Premier League, Now TV and Sky Go.
